From the original Soviet card (translated): GAZ-51 (1946-1955) The most widely produced Soviet truck. After its modernization in 1955, it was called the GAZ-51A. It was produced under license in the Polish People's Republic under the brand "Lublin" and in the DPRK as "Sunrig". Engine displacement - 3485 cc, power - 70 hp, length - 5.53 m, curb weight - 2710 kg, speed - 70 km/h, payload - 2500 kg.
